434/*
435 * Multiple precision stuff
436 *
437 * May use OpenSSL's BIGNUM if built with TLS,
438 * or GNU's multiple precision library. But if
439 * long long is available, that's big enough
440 * and much more efficient.
441 *
442 * If none is available, unsigned long data is used.
443 */
444
445LDAP_BEGIN_DECL
446
447#ifdef USE_MP_BIGNUM
448/*
449 * Use OpenSSL's BIGNUM
450 */
451#include <openssl/crypto.h>
452#include <openssl/bn.h>
453
454typedef	BIGNUM* ldap_pvt_mp_t;
455#define	LDAP_PVT_MP_INIT	(NULL)
456
457#define	ldap_pvt_mp_init(mp) \
458	do { (mp) = BN_new(); } while (0)
459
460/* FIXME: we rely on mpr being initialized */
461#define	ldap_pvt_mp_init_set(mpr,mpv) \
462	do { ldap_pvt_mp_init((mpr)); BN_add((mpr), (mpr), (mpv)); } while (0)
463
464#define	ldap_pvt_mp_add(mpr,mpv) \
465	BN_add((mpr), (mpr), (mpv))
466
467#define	ldap_pvt_mp_add_ulong(mp,v) \
468	BN_add_word((mp), (v))
469
470#define ldap_pvt_mp_clear(mp) \
471	do { BN_free((mp)); (mp) = 0; } while (0)
472
473#elif defined(USE_MP_GMP)
474/*
475 * Use GNU's multiple precision library
476 */
477#include <gmp.h>
478
479typedef mpz_t		ldap_pvt_mp_t;
480#define	LDAP_PVT_MP_INIT	{ 0 }
481
482#define ldap_pvt_mp_init(mp) \
483	mpz_init((mp))
484
485#define	ldap_pvt_mp_init_set(mpr,mpv) \
486	mpz_init_set((mpr), (mpv))
487
488#define	ldap_pvt_mp_add(mpr,mpv) \
489	mpz_add((mpr), (mpr), (mpv))
490
491#define	ldap_pvt_mp_add_ulong(mp,v)	\
492	mpz_add_ui((mp), (mp), (v))
493
494#define ldap_pvt_mp_clear(mp) \
495	mpz_clear((mp))
496
497#else
498/*
499 * Use unsigned long long
500 */
501
502#ifdef USE_MP_LONG_LONG
503typedef	unsigned long long	ldap_pvt_mp_t;
504#define	LDAP_PVT_MP_INIT	(0LL)
505#elif defined(USE_MP_LONG)
506typedef	unsigned long		ldap_pvt_mp_t;
507#define	LDAP_PVT_MP_INIT	(0L)
508#elif defined(HAVE_LONG_LONG)
509typedef	unsigned long long	ldap_pvt_mp_t;
510#define	LDAP_PVT_MP_INIT	(0LL)
511#else
512typedef	unsigned long		ldap_pvt_mp_t;
513#define	LDAP_PVT_MP_INIT	(0L)
514#endif
515
516#define ldap_pvt_mp_init(mp) \
517	do { (mp) = 0; } while (0)
518
519#define	ldap_pvt_mp_init_set(mpr,mpv) \
520	do { (mpr) = (mpv); } while (0)
521
522#define	ldap_pvt_mp_add(mpr,mpv) \
523	do { (mpr) += (mpv); } while (0)
524
525#define	ldap_pvt_mp_add_ulong(mp,v) \
526	do { (mp) += (v); } while (0)
527
528#define ldap_pvt_mp_clear(mp) \
529	do { (mp) = 0; } while (0)
530
531#endif /* MP */
